Wigan Warriors Dominate Leigh Leopards with Convincing 40-12 Victory

Wigan Warriors

In a dominant display, Wigan Warriors triumphed over Leigh Leopards with a convincing 40-12 victory, showcasing their prowess with eight tries. This win marks Wigan’s rebound after their recent defeat, reclaiming the top spot in the Super League standings.

Wigan’s onslaught began early, with Abbas Miski and Willie Isa swiftly putting points on the board. Despite a brief glimmer of hope for Leigh after Ricky Leutele’s try, Wigan’s relentless pressure proved too much. Harry Smith’s influential performance and Liam Marshall’s impressive scoring record further solidified Wigan’s command of the game.

Though Leigh fought valiantly, their efforts were overshadowed by Wigan’s dominance in both attack and defense. Josh Charnley managed to salvage a consolation try for Leigh, but it was not enough to stem Wigan’s momentum.

Reflecting on the match, Leigh’s Brad Dwyer acknowledged the challenge posed by Wigan’s formidable lineup, emphasizing the need for improvement amidst a challenging season. Wigan coach Matt Peet praised his team’s resilience and highlighted the standout performances of their young players, underscoring the depth of talent within the squad.

Despite Leigh’s determination, Wigan’s superior execution ultimately secured their victory, reaffirming their status as a force to be reckoned with in the Super League.
